一、解决问题前提先明白几个密钥
应用公钥:这个是工具生成的公钥需要上传到支付宝的
支付宝公钥:这个是支付宝的公钥
应用私钥:这个是工具生成的应用私钥
这三个东东写代码的时候要分清楚,不然验证签名的时候你会很老火。我之前被这个坑卡了好几天呢,到处翻文章才找到是这个原因。所以我就赶紧发出来给大家咯
支付宝验证签名使用的是支付宝公钥,而不是上传的哪个应用公钥。
所有需要使用的是支付宝的公钥而不是应用的公钥 把这个替换成支付宝公钥就可以解决签名验证失败啦
个人网站:http://www.xtyos.cn
github:https://github.com/2629180692
博客园:http://www.cnblogs.com/wurendao
完成日期 ©2020-02-10 无人岛
遇到什么问题欢迎到下面评论里提出或者联系我哦!
github:https://github.com/2629180692
博客园:http://www.cnblogs.com/wurendao
完成日期 ©2020-02-10 无人岛
遇到什么问题欢迎到下面评论里提出或者联系我哦!
【转载文章务必保留出处和署名,谢谢!】